Title :
Effect of Channel Parameter Mismatch on the Performance of the Belief Propagation Algorithm

Abstract :
The effect of channel parameter mismatch on the performance of iterative multiuser detection using the belief propagation algorithm is investigated. The mismatch of two parameters are considered: the channel coefficients and the channel noise variance. The mismatch of channel noise variance corresponds to a mismatch of SNR. The following results are observed using simulations: Overestimation of SNR has very little effect on the performance, whereas underestimation may cause some degradation, but only for very large values of mismatch. The effect of the mismatch of channel coefficients grows with the MSE and may be significant for practical values of channel estimation errors.
